Transaction d5d108668561b3a38234459ecf42dbdcf9a57fccf36fd63ad529a823e6164370
1 Input
1 Output
-
d5d108668561b3a38234459ecf42dbdcf9a57fccf36fd63ad529a823e6164370:0
- value
- 84460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 960d323f5635781e9460e93d3b15cbf4c895e39e OP_EQUAL
- address
- 3FNR6DEvW3HLABo5Tyy4Bpptr28ovLRKzb